South Delhi Superstarz secured a convincing 46-run victory over Purani Dilli 6 in a DPL 2025 match, largely due to Sumit Beniwal’s outstanding bowling display. Beniwal’s pace and control were key, as he took five wickets to derail Purani Dilli 6’s pursuit of 184. Beniwal’s spell, combined with Abhishek Khandelwal’s 4-wicket haul, put Purani Dilli 6 under immense pressure early on, leaving them reeling at 28 for 6. Ekansh Dobal was the only bright spot for Purani Dilli 6, scoring a half-century. Earlier, South Delhi Superstarz had built a competitive total, with Anmol Sharma scoring a composed 50, supported by Ankur Kaushik. Vision Panchal added a quick 27 later in the innings to boost the total. Purani Dilli 6’s bowlers, Lalit Yadav and Rajneesh Dadar, each took three wickets.
